This question is missing the options. I've found the complete question online. It is a follows:

While watching television, Jason comes across an advertisement on a new soft drink brand. This advertisement  reminds him that he is thirsty and wants to buy a beverage. In the context of reinforcement theory, the advertisement

serves as a(n) _____.

a. orienting reflex

b. stimulus

c. heuristic

d. cognitive map

Answer:

In the context of reinforcement theory, the advertisement  serves as a(n) b. stimulus .

Explanation:

In reinforcement theory, a stimulus is any external event that leads to a change in behavior, a response. Stimuli can actually be used to condition certain desired behaviors in animals and people by being paired up in ways that lead to specific responses. In the case described in the passage, Jason was led to feel the urge to buy a beverage because of the ad. Jason's behavior was a response to the ad, which means the ad itself is a stimulus.
